Tower crane cable protector
Technical Field
The utility model relates to the technical field of tower cranes, in particular to a tower crane cable protection device.
Background
The tower crane is the most common hoisting equipment on the construction site, also called tower crane, which is an essential equipment on the construction site, and is used for hoisting construction raw materials such as reinforcing steel bars, wood ridges, concrete, steel pipes and the like for construction by lengthening (height) one section by one section (called standard section for short).
The existing tower crane cable frequently floats back and forth in the wind, so that the risk of wind breaking is possible, if the cable and a tower body are fixed by iron wires, the iron wire fixing points will damage the sheath of the cable to a certain extent under the action of wind power, the cable can leak electricity at the position if the cable is serious, and once the cable leaks electricity, very large potential safety hazards such as electric shock can be caused.

The utility model has the technical effects and advantages that:
1. according to the utility model, the plurality of sheaths are arranged and made of PVC materials, the cable penetrates through the plurality of sheaths, and the iron wire is wound on the sheaths, so that the sheaths are fixed with the cable, the cable is protected by utilizing certain anti-deformation capability of the sheaths, meanwhile, the cable is prevented from being directly contacted with the iron wire, friction between the cable and the iron wire is reduced, the service life of the cable is prolonged, and meanwhile, the cable is bound by utilizing the sheaths, so that the cable does not have too large amplitude of oscillation under wind power, and the potential electric shock hazard caused by the breakage of the cable is prevented;
2. according to the tower crane main body fixing device, the water storage frame is arranged and used for storing rainwater, so that the use of workers is facilitated, water resources are saved, the using effect is good, meanwhile, the threaded sleeve is rotated to extend out of the connecting plate, the fixing between the water storage frame and the connecting plate is relieved, the water storage frame is convenient to install and disassemble, the bolt is rotated to enable the bolt to move out of the tower crane main body, so that the fixing between the connecting plate and the tower crane main body is relieved, the connecting plate is convenient to install and disassemble, through the arrangement of the insulating strips, when a cable is spontaneously combusted, flame burns through the outer skin of the insulating strips, and flame retardant materials in the insulating strips prevent flame spreading.
